Can a coffee shop be profitable? <\/h2>\n

There is a lot of variation in the estimated profit margins for cafes, depending on where you get your information from. However, it seems that cafes that roast their own coffee tend to have a much higher profit margin than those that don’t. This could be a significant factor to consider for anyone thinking of starting their own cafe business.<\/p>\n

If your coffee shop is averaging $47,000 in profits before rent, utilities, equipment lease payments, marketing and your salary, that means your net profit is about 25 percent of sales. This is in line with many reports that suggest the average net profit for a coffee shop is 25 percent of sales. Of course, this varies depending on your specific circumstances, but it’s a good benchmark to keep in mind.<\/p>\n
